description

The Northern Lighthouse Board has committed to carrying out a refurbishment of their Headquarter buildings at 84 George Street / 62 Rose Street North Lane. A number of pre-project and investigative works have been carried out regarding utilisation of space within the building, the presence of Asbestos, energy performance, fire safety & fire stopping within the building and the condition of the electrical infrastructure.

The electrical installation report, carried out in 2016, indicated various deficiencies with the current electrical installation within NLB-HQ. Much of the installation dates back to major refurbishments in the early 1970's and 1990's, and in the ensuing years many ad-hoc additions have been made. Specific issues include incomplete fire stopping and cables subjected to over-heating.

NLB believes that there is now an opportunity to upgrade the general workspace within the HQ buildings, with the aim of creating a more modern, more agile, smarter working environment for staff.

It is intended to make an investment in the building to bring the electrical installation up to current standards, followed by a general refurbishment of the building to make good these works and improve space utilisation. During 2020/21, Space Solutions carried out a space utilisation study of the building and have produced a recommended new design for the building layout, as detailed in their 2021 report. This design is to be taken as the basis of the new layout for the building rewire and refurbishment. In carrying out the refurbishment, there is also an opportunity to accrue benefits from carbon reduction and energy efficiency improvements as detailed within the Carbon Trust report of 2020, this report will be provided to the winning tenderer under a confidentiality agreement. We would also take the opportunity to improve the IT infrastructure, replacing Ethernet cabling with Cat6 standard cabling.

Work to date has covered RIBA (Royal Institute of British Architects) Plan of Work stages 0, 1, and parts of stage 2. The scope of this proposal is to continue this work to completion of Stages 2 - 4.
